I have what are definitely RS-505 levers and I think BR785 calipers on my Pinnacle Dolomite 5.

I've had two sets of front pads get contaminated very quickly so suspected leaky seals. I've been in the garage today to have a look and the pistons are stuck out solid (even with the lever bleed port open), though do move out. In trying to push them back in I've managed to chip the piston, so if it wasn't already knackered, it is now.

So question is, are the last/current generation mountain calipers the same? They certainly take the same pads. Like [url= http://www.chainreactioncycles.com/shimano-deore-m615-disc-brake-caliper/rp-prod112313 ]this[/url]?
